(8) Selection button : Menu selections and adjustments, volume control, etc. p.38 (12) FOCUS button : Adjusts the screen focus. (13) ZOOM button : Adjusts the screen size. (14) EASY SETUP button : Performs auto-adjustment. p.50 (15) LASER button : Shows a laser pointer. (16) AUTO SET button : Sets up analog input from computer. p.30 (17) Laser indicator : Lights when laser is on. (18) Mouse control button : Controls a mouse pointer. p.21 (19) PAGE+ button : Proceeds PowerPoint® slides. p.21 (20) MUTE button : Cuts off the picture and sound temporarily. p.32 (21) FREEZE button : Pauses image. p.33 (22) SPLIT button : Displays two screens. p.35 (23) Ten-Key button : Use as a ten-key pad with wired LAN, from which numbers and characters can be entered. p.47 (24) Remote control ON/OFF switch : Switches on/off the remote control. p.20 (25) SWAP button : Swaps the main screen and the sub screen in PIP mode, or swaps the two screens in SPLIT mode. p.34 (26) PIP button : Displays the sub screen. p.34 (27) PICTURE button : Changes image mode. p.33 (28) SCREEN SIZE button : Changes screen size. p.33 (29) RESIZE button : Enlarges image. p.31 (30) PAGE- button : Goes back PowerPoint® slides. p.21 (31) R-CLICK button : Functions as right-click of a mouse. p.21 (32) L-CLICK button : Functions as left-click of a mouse. p.21 (33) Remote control code switch : Sets the code of remote control to that of the projector.
